Matlab 编程基础(二)笔记
来源:互联网 发布:淘宝东西下架了为什么 编辑:程序博客网 时间:2024/05/10 08:08
Matlab 编程基础(二)笔记
本文章用来做MATLAB编程基础的学习笔记:
- 串演算函数
- 类
- M脚本文件和M函数文件
串演算函数
执行字符串所代表的函数,可以在函数运行中修改所执行的指令和参数。
- eval:对字符串表达式进行计算
y = eval(expression) (expression指定的运算)[a1,a2,a3,...] = eval ('func(b1,b2,b3,...)') (调用func函数文件输出结果)
- feval:操作函数句柄
[y1,y2,...] = feval('func',arg1,arg2,...)
func为函数名。
类
类把数据和数据操作方法封装在一起,具有可继承性。
语法格式:
classdef 类名称 properties 数据名 end methods function obj = 方法名(obj,arg2,...) ... end end events 事件名 endend
M脚本文件和M函数文件
MATLAB程序文件也称之为M文件,后缀名为.m。M文件分为M脚本文件和M函数文件,脚本文件包含多条MATLAB的命令文件,没有输入/输出变量,没有函数声明,使用MATLAB基本工作空间;函数文件可以包含输入/输出变量和函数声明,运算中的所有变量都存在函数工作空间。
如果有什么错误望指教。
参考书籍:《精通MATLAB混合编程》
阅读全文
1 0
- Matlab 编程基础(二)笔记
- matlab基础编程笔记
- matlab基础语法笔记(二)
- Matlab 编程基础(一)笔记
- Matlab 编程基础(三)笔记
- MATLAB面向对象编程学习笔记(二)
- Matlab编程 入门(二)
- MatLab学习笔记(二)
- Matlab学习笔记(二)
- MATLAB学习笔记(二)
- matlab初学笔记(二)
- Matlab基础知识笔记(二)
- matlab学习笔记(基础)
- matlab笔记(1)----基础
- 编程基础(二)
- MSDN-C#编程指南-笔记-(二)-C#语言基础
- linux学习笔记二(linux下c编程基础)
- matlab基础笔记(二)mat文件与m文件的区别及应用
- Eclipse项目导入AndroidStudio
- 笔记4--CSS基础知识
- Python pip install requests产生的错误
- 【POJ1837】Balance
- oracle的分析函数over(Partition by...) 及开窗函数
- Matlab 编程基础(二)笔记
- vue学习之二:vue-router简单配置搭建单页应用
- Android 自定义前置相机(三星手机拍照时照片旋转90度问题)
- PHP内核探索:PHP里的opcode
- 2017年5月iOS面试题答案总结(转)
- 方法重构
- 构造函数与析构函数的调用顺序
- java 集合
- Hadoop实践(五)---MR相对SQL的应用